Alex Karp Criticizes Michael Burry Over Short Bets Against Palantir and Nvidia

Alex Karp, CEO of Palantir Technologies, has drawn headlines after publicly criticizing Michael Burry, the famed “Big Short” investor, for betting against Palantir and Nvidia. The clash between the outspoken tech executive and the legendary hedge fund manager has captured Wall Street’s attention, highlighting growing tensions between tech optimism and investor skepticism.


Alex Karp’s Fiery Response to Michael Burry

In his recent comments, Alex Karp sharply denounced Burry’s bearish positions, describing them as “bat-crazy.” He emphasized that betting against Palantir, a company driving artificial intelligence and defense technology innovations, is not only misguided but irrational. Karp stated that he was “motivated” by short-sellers like Burry, vowing that Palantir’s success will “make them poorer.”

Karp’s remarks came after reports revealed that Michael Burry’s Scion Asset Management had placed significant put options against both Palantir and Nvidia — two of the most prominent players in the AI sector. The CEO’s direct confrontation underscored his frustration with what he considers Wall Street’s misunderstanding of Palantir’s long-term value and mission.


Palantir’s Strong Financial Momentum

Palantir Technologies, under Karp’s leadership, has reported substantial revenue growth and expanding partnerships across both government and commercial sectors. In its latest quarterly report, the company announced a 63% year-over-year increase in revenue, reaching nearly $1.2 billion. This performance exceeded market expectations and reinforced Palantir’s growing influence in artificial intelligence and data analytics.

Karp pointed to the company’s results as evidence that Palantir’s business model remains solid. Despite the company’s consistent profitability over the past five quarters, its stock price has faced volatility—something Karp attributes to short-seller speculation rather than operational weaknesses.

He emphasized that Palantir’s AI-driven platforms, including its defense applications and commercial data systems, continue to deliver tangible value to governments and corporations worldwide.


Why Michael Burry’s Bets Caused Controversy

Michael Burry is best known for predicting the 2008 financial crash, a feat made famous by the film The Big Short. His decision to short major tech companies like Palantir and Nvidia quickly drew attention because of their dominance in the artificial intelligence boom.

According to filings, Burry’s firm purchased large put options targeting these companies, signaling an expectation that their stock prices could decline in the near future. Market Reaction and Investor Sentiment

Despite Palantir’s strong earnings, the company’s stock fell more than 9% in early trading after Burry’s short positions became public and Karp’s comments circulated. Analysts attributed the decline to short-term panic selling and market volatility, though long-term sentiment among retail investors remains largely positive.

The sell-off highlights a broader trend of investors reacting emotionally to high-profile commentary rather than underlying fundamentals. Karp argued that this market behavior reflects a “disconnect between reality and perception,” insisting that Palantir’s continued contract wins and strategic investments will prove its strength over time.

Palantir’s Strategy and AI Dominance

Karp’s strong words were not merely a defense of his company’s stock—they were also a declaration of confidence in Palantir’s position as an AI leader. The company’s software platforms are now used by multiple U.S. federal agencies, including the Department of Defense, the Army, and Homeland Security.

Beyond government contracts, Palantir is expanding rapidly in the private sector. Its Foundry and AIP (Artificial Intelligence Platform) products are being adopted by Fortune 500 companies for supply chain management, logistics optimization, and cybersecurity.

Karp highlighted that Palantir’s AI tools are “already in deployment,” contrasting that with competitors who are still in the development phase. This distinction, he argues, separates Palantir from speculative tech startups and supports the company’s claim to long-term stability and profitability.
